The Pavilion is located on Harbor Drive at W Broadway (End of Broadway on Broadway Pier) Are there ID requirements or an age limit to enter the event? Yes! ID will be checked at the door - 21+ What are my transport/parking options for getting to the event? Parking for the Broadway Pier is available off-site via metered street parking or at one of a number of paid lots in the surrounding area. It is also accessible by public transportation - besides the local trolley, trains run regularly from the Coaster Santa Fe and Amtrak Santa Fe Train Depot stations nearby. Uber and Lyft are great options as well! Do I have to bring my printed ticket to the event? Have your ticket ready to scan on any mobile smart device, or go the old fashioned way and print it out for easy scanning! The name on the registration/ticket doesn't match the attendee. Is that okay? No problem as long as the attendee is over 21! Development text link ABOUT SAN DIEGO SPIRITS FESTIVAL: Since 2009, San Diego Spirits Festival has brought the best of the craft cocktail scene to the city of San Diego, celebrating local cuisine, mixology, and all things spirits. Voted Premier Traveler s, Must-Try Festival of the Year , and named by Fodors.com as One of the Best Cocktail Festivals in America! For FIVE consecutive years our Mayors have proclaimed San Diego Spirits Festival and have named an official day after us! It is truly an event not to be missed!
